Jesus prayed for us...

“I do not ask for these only, but also for those who will believe in me through their word, that they may all be one, just as you, Father, are in me, and I in you, that they also may be in us, so that the world may believe that you have sent me. The glory that you have given me I have given to them, that they may be one even as we are one, I in them and you in me, that they may become perfectly one, so that the world may know that you sent me and loved them even as you loved me. (John 17:20-23 ESV)
The "these only" refers to the apostles. Earlier in this prayer Jesus had prayed for them as they imparted the words He had entrusted to them. He now prays for us, those who have received, down the line, the truth of the Gospel entrusted to us. His prayer was simple - that the Gospel would so unify us in fellowship with Him and one another that the a watching world would witness it's power in our lives and be drawn to Him. Those are powerful words, that would reach across generations, miles and cultures to bring us all together. Can we even allow them to join us here and now?
